Hoopa to be distributed in the US and France: Starting November 2 in France, November 27 in the US

Hoopa will be distributed for the first time in France, from November 2 to November 22, 2015 at Micromania stores and in the US, from November 27 to December 23, 2015 at McDonald's restaurants.
